How much should I charge to stain wood?

Wood staining professionals typically charge between $1.50 and $4.00 per square foot, depending on the complexity of the project, type of stain, and surface condition. Many contractors also offer hourly rates ranging from $20 to $50, with additional costs for prep work or finishing. Accurate pricing requires assessing the project's scope, surface area, and desired finish quality.

What is the difference between Wood Staining vs Wood Finishing?

AspectWood StainingWood Finishing
PurposeEnhances appearance by adding color or toneProtects and seals the wood surface
Skills RequiredApplying stains, color matchingApplying sealants, varnishes, or lacquers
Work EnvironmentIndoor/outdoor woodworking projectsFurniture, flooring, cabinetry
CertificationsNone typically required, but some courses availableSimilar, often with finishing product training

Wood staining focuses on adding color and enhancing the wood's appearance, while wood finishing involves applying protective coatings to seal and protect the surface. Both roles often overlap in woodworking projects, but staining emphasizes aesthetics, whereas finishing prioritizes durability and protection.

What are some common challenges faced by professionals in wood staining, and how can they be addressed?

Wood staining professionals often encounter challenges such as uneven color absorption, blotching, and dealing with different wood types. These issues can be minimized by properly preparing surfaces through sanding, using pre-stain conditioners, and testing stains on sample areas. Effective communication with team members and clients is also important to ensure the final result meets expectations. Staying updated on new products and techniques can further help professionals overcome staining challenges and deliver high-quality finishes.

What is wood staining and what does a wood stainer do?

Wood staining is the process of applying a colored liquid to wood surfaces to enhance their appearance, highlight the grain, and provide some protection. A wood stainer prepares the wood by sanding and cleaning it, then applies stain evenly using brushes, cloths, or sprayers. They may also seal the wood after staining to ensure durability and longevity. Wood staining is commonly used on furniture, flooring, decking, and cabinetry to achieve different finishes and tones.
